Ozone Infusions
One of our registered nurses draws a sample of your blood and infuses it with medical-grade ozone, then reintroduces it to your body through an IV. This process is called ozonated autohemotherapy.

EBOO
Similar to an ozone infusion, EBOO uses a continuous flow of your blood and infuses it with ozone. However, the process uses a dialysis filter, as well as UV light, to further purify and detoxify the blood.
